Bernstein analysts noted Circle and Coinbase as prominent vehicles for stablecoin exposure, highlighting the USDC collaboration between the two companies and the emerging role of stablecoins in agentic machine payments as a potential upside driver.

The analysts headed by Gautam Chhugani wrote in a note to clients on March 23 that “we see agentic machine payments as an upside optionality for stablecoins. And this is not a ‘here and now’ material influence on stablecoin demand but some potential role of stablecoins in the agentic machine economy.”

The analysts marked out machine payments as transactions started, authorised and settled completely by software or autonomous devices instead of humans. Dissimilar to automated bill payments or repeating subscriptions, these payments are naturally programmatic, permitting real-time decision-making, price negotiation, and settlement without human interference.

Bernstein mentioned stablecoins are mainly suited to this environment, as they are programmable, quick, micro-payment-friendly, and accessible all over the globe. Payment logic like escrow, conditional release, or revenue cutting can be rooted directly in stablecoins, permitting agents to transact without calling a bank or waiting for confirmations.

The Contribution To The Future

According to the note, transfer settlements can be done in seconds, permitting AI agents to pay for compute or data in real time. To make it financially efficient, high-throughput blockchains and state channels can be used to perform microtransactions at scale.

Also, stablecoins are borderless, eliminating the need for SWIFT, correspondent banking or FX conversion, the analysts mentioned. A lot of companies have started making infrastructure to operationalise these capabilities.

Coinbase is making the x402 agent payments protocol, which sets payments into the HTTP layer of the internet, while Circle rolled out nano-payment infrastructure for agents. Meanwhile, Stripe, via its blockchain investment in Bridge and Privy, rolled out the Machine Payments Protocol on the Tempo blockchain.

Bernstein mentioned that the traction on machine payments protocols has already been restricted, highlighting that Stripe’s MPP registered $5,000 in volume in its first week of launch. Coinbase’s x402 protocol has generated around $25 million in volume in the past month.

"Crypto Retirement Plan" Heavily Criticized by Democrats: Trump Is "Harvesting" American Workers' Pensions

Democratic senators Bernie Sanders (I-VT) and Elizabeth Warren (D-MA), along with Representative Bobby Scott (D-VA), are urging the Labor Department to repeal a proposed rule that would open U.S. retirement savings accounts, such as 401(k)s, to investments in c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and other alternative assets. The rule, stemming from an August executive order by President Trump, would provide a legal safe harbor for plan fiduciaries offering these volatile assets if they follow a prescribed process. The lawmakers argue in a 14-page letter that the rule dangerously weakens long-standing "prudent man" standards under the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A), potentially exposing the $14.2 trillion in 401(k) savings to high-risk, minimally regulated investments. They cite warnings from FINRA about crypto's high volatility and from the FBI about massive cryptocurrency scam losses. The letter also alleges a conflict of interest, noting that President Trump's adult children manage the family's crypto business, which has reportedly raised billions from digital token sales. They contend the rule change could enrich the Trump family at the expense of workers' retirement security. In defense, the Trump administration frames the rule as expanding worker choice. Acting Labor Secretary Keith Sonderling stated it ends the department "picking winners and losers," requiring fiduciaries to follow a prudent process.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ent supported it as a step toward the president's "Golden Age."

When Google Also 'Prints Stocks' to Build AI, Whose Narrative is Shattering the High Valuations of Neocloud?

Google has announced its first equity financing since 2005, a series of moves totaling $80 billion that signal a strategic challenge to Nvidia's GPU dominance in the AI compute market. This impacts "Neocloud" companies like CoreWeave, Nebius, and IREN, whose valuations are heavily tied to Nvidia's perceived uniqueness. Google's three-part strategy involves: launching new TPU chips (TPU 8t/8i) and selling them to third parties for the first time; forming a $25 billion compute-as-a-service joint venture with Blackstone; and raising ~$50 billion in new equity (part of an $80B package) to fund AI infrastructure, underscoring the massive capital demands even for tech giants. This marks a divergence from Microsoft's path. Microsoft, lacking a mature in-house AI chip, relies heavily on outsourcing to Neocloud providers using Nvidia GPUs. Google, with its proprietary TPU, is pursuing vertical integration—building its own data centers, selling chips, and competing directly with Neocloud services. While Neocloud firms have strong near-term revenue from locked-in Nvidia GPU contracts (e.g., CoreWeave's ~$100B backlog), Google's moves undermine their long-term valuation narrative based on Nvidia's sole supremacy and perpetual supply shortage. TPU performance claims and adoption by firms like Anthropic add credibility to Google's alternative. The AI compute market is transitioning from a uniform seller's market to a layered one: top AI labs are diversifying their hardware stacks; hyperscalers are pursuing different chip strategies; and financing costs will become a critical differentiator, favoring players like Google with lower capital costs. Key metrics to watch include the progress of the Google-Blackstone JV, expansion of the TPU customer base beyond Anthropic, and potential shifts in Microsoft's sourcing strategy. If Google succeeds on these fronts, the Neocloud investment thesis will require significant reassessment.
